In the PC version of Need for Speed: Shift 2 Unleashed , Electronic Arts notably provided the major DLC expansions at no cost. To access this content and ensure the game runs smoothly, users typically require the 1.02 patch, which serves as the final official update for the title. The 1.02 Patch Overview

Released shortly after the game's launch, the 1.02 patch is essential for stability and content compatibility. Key features of the official update include:

Reduced Steering Lag: Significantly improved responsiveness when using racing wheels.

Improved Force Feedback: Refined the "feel" of the road for wheel users.

AI Adjustments: Toned down the "magnetic" effect of AI cars, making racing less chaotic.

Hardware Compatibility: Addressed performance issues for Crossfire and SLI multi-GPU setups. Free DLC Packs (PC Exclusive)

While console players had to purchase these packs for roughly $10 each, EA released them for free on PC via the Official EA Website and Origin (now the EA App). 1. Legends Pack This pack focuses on classic racing from the 1960s and 70s.

Content: 13 classic cars and 5 historic tracks (e.g., Rouen-Les-Essarts, 1958 Monza, and 1975 Silverstone).

Featured Cars: Includes the Shelby Cobra Daytona Coupe, Ford GT40 Mk. I, and BMW 3.0 CSL Gr. 5.

Career: Adds a "Legends" career branch and a championship event against rival Matt Powers. 2. Speedhunters Pack

The legacy of Need for Speed: Shift 2 Unleashed remains a high point for fans of "sim-cade" racing, but the game’s post-launch history is often defined by the confusion surrounding its updates and downloadable content (DLC). To understand the significance of the 1.02 patch and the availability of its DLCs, one must look at how these elements transformed a buggy launch into a definitive racing experience. The Role of the 1.02 Patch Official patch 1

At its initial release, Shift 2 Unleashed was praised for its visceral "helmet cam" and intense sense of speed, but it was also plagued by technical hurdles. The 1.02 patch was the critical turning point for the title. Its primary objective was stability and refinement. Key improvements included:

Input Lag Reduction: One of the biggest complaints from the community was a slight delay in steering response. The patch significantly tightened the handling, making high-speed maneuvers feel more responsive.

Graphic and Performance Optimization: It addressed various crashes and improved frame rate stability across different PC configurations.

Compatibility: The patch ensured the game could properly integrate the upcoming expansions, effectively acting as the foundation for the game's "complete" state. The DLC Expansions: Legends and Speedhunters

The 1.02 update is most famous for being the gateway to the game’s two major expansions: the Legends Pack and the Speedhunters Pack.

The Legends Pack tapped into automotive nostalgia, introducing iconic cars from the 60s and 70s, such as the Shelby Cobra Daytona Coupe and the Nissan Skyline GT-R (KPGC10), alongside classic tracks like Rouen-Les-Essarts. Meanwhile, the Speedhunters Pack focused on the modern car culture aesthetic, adding new "Drag" and "Standing Mile" game modes, which provided a much-needed variety to the standard circuit racing. The Shift to "Free" Content

The conversation around these DLCs often focuses on their availability. Originally released as paid expansions for consoles, Electronic Arts eventually made the Legends and Speedhunters packs available for free to PC players. This move was largely seen as a gesture of goodwill to the dedicated community and a way to ensure the game’s longevity on digital platforms like Origin (now the EA App) and Steam.

By integrating these packs into the 1.02 update cycle, EA essentially turned the base game into an "unleashed" edition, giving players access to over a dozen new cars and several new ways to play without additional costs. Conclusion
